- Title
PHYSIOLOGICAL AND BIOCHEMICAL ACTIVITY OF SPRING WHEAT (TRITICUM VULGARE) UNDER THE CONDITIONS OF STRESS CAUSED BY CADMIUM.
- Authors
MALINOWSKA, KATARZYNA; SMOLIK, BEATA
- Abstract
The effect of cadmium on physiological and biochemical activity of spring wheat cv. Alba was studied within the concentrations of 0.025-5 mM. The content of chlorophyll a and b, carotenoids, the intensity of assimilation of CO2 and transpiration as well as the activity of catalase, peroxydase, superoxide dismutase in the phase of two cotyledones and in the phase of shooting in wheat were determined. The applied doses of cadmium significantly decreased the content of determined assimilation dyes, reduced the intensity of assimilation of CO2 and transpiration and caused an increase in the index of use of water in the photosynthesis in all the studied growth phases of spring wheat. A clear stimulating influence of the applied doses of cadmium on the activity of catalase, peroksydase and superoxide dismutase in spring wheat was noticed.
